Web5 de fev. de 2024 · How Big Do Duke Blueberry Bushes Get If you’re looking for a delicious and nutritious blueberry bush to add to your home garden, you may be wondering how big Duke blueberry bushes get. The answer is that they can grow quite large – up to six feet tall and eight feet wide! – but they can also be kept smaller with regular pruning. Web6 de dez. de 2024 · Before answering the question how big do blueberry bushes get, you should know what blueberry bushes are like. Blueberry bushes are large shrubs that typically grow between 3 and 10 feet tall.
